
Brian Shrager, M.D.
Medical Director
Dr. Shrager is a general surgeon with extensive experience in the treatment of pilonidal disease. His undergraduate degree was earned at the University of Michigan, and his medical degree at Jefferson Medical College in Philadelphia. Board-certified in general surgery and a Fellow of the American College of Surgeons, Dr. Shrager is widely published in the peer-reviewed literature. He has been recognized for three consecutive years as a top surgeon in New Jersey Monthly magazine. Dr. Shrager is currently an esteemed Faculty Member of the International Pilonidal Society, presenting research with the Society throughout Europe and the Middle East. Because pilonidal disease presentation widely varies, he believes that success hinges on the nuanced crafting of a tailored treatment plan for each and every patient.


Benjamin Miller, D.O.,M.P.H.
Pilonidal Surgeon
Dr. Miller is a general surgeon specializing in pilonidal disease. His initial postgraduate training was in pediatrics, and he practiced inpatient and emergency pediatrics for 5 years. Drawn to the field of surgery, he subsequently entered and completed a residency training program in general surgery. Prior to joining PTCNJ, his surgical practice focused on the minimally invasive treatment of abdominal wall hernia, pilonidal, and colorectal diseases. He has a wealth of experience in robotic colorectal surgery. Specifically for pilonidal disease, he has a voluminous experience in both the Bascom cleft-lift and the Gips procedures. As a Gips specialist, he is proud to spearhead the new minimally invasive surgery service line at PTCNJ. He prides himself in delivering patient-centered care and treating all patients with compassion, dignity and respect.
Dr. Miller earned his undergraduate degree in biology from the University of Maryland at College Park his and medical degree from the West Virginia School of Osteopathic Medicine. He is doubly certified by the American Board of Surgery and the American Board of Pediatrics. Additionally, he holds a Masters of Public Health degree from Johns Hopkins University. He is a proud Faculty Member of the International Pilonidal Society.
